3 Suggerimenti per mRemoteNG Remote Connections Manager

Sommario:

3 Suggerimenti per mRemoteNG Remote Connections Manager
3 Suggerimenti per mRemoteNG Remote Connections Manager

Video: 3 Suggerimenti per mRemoteNG Remote Connections Manager

Video: 3 Suggerimenti per mRemoteNG Remote Connections Manager
Video: wiktrola - Transform Any Wikipedia Article into MP3 - YouTube 2024, Maggio
Anonim
Ti sei mai trovato ad aprire manualmente WinSCP allo stesso server con cui hai appena eseguito SSHed con mRemoteNG? O vorresti essere in grado di estrarre la password dalla connessione mRemoteNG? HTG ti guiderà su come sbloccare il vero potere di mRemote.
Ti sei mai trovato ad aprire manualmente WinSCP allo stesso server con cui hai appena eseguito SSHed con mRemoteNG? O vorresti essere in grado di estrarre la password dalla connessione mRemoteNG? HTG ti guiderà su come sbloccare il vero potere di mRemote.

Immagine di: andreasnilsson1976 tramite Compfight cc e Aviad Raviv-Vash

Abbiamo fatto un tour introduttivo di mRemoteNG nella nostra guida "Come usare mRemoteNG per gestire tutte le connessioni remote". In questa guida approfondiremo e mostreremo alcuni suggerimenti che abbiamo trovato utili quando ci lavoriamo regolarmente.

Integrazione con WinSCP

Abbiamo menzionato WinSCP in passato; questo programma dovrebbe essere già nel tuo arsenale se stai amministrando macchine Linux da Windows.

Molte persone che sono state illuminate con mRemoteNG sono semplicemente inconsapevoli del fatto che è possibile integrare le due e finire per mantenere due serie di "database di connessione". Inoltre, molto spesso, perché mRemoteNG è un "fine tutto essere tutto soluzione", è l'unico a ottenere "l'amore", e ogni volta che viene richiamato WinSCP, i dettagli della connessione vengono inseriti manualmente.

Tutto quanto sopra può essere facilmente negato tramite la funzione "Strumenti esterni" di mRemoteNG. Con questa funzione, è possibile richiamare WinSCP e passare ad esso tutti i dettagli delle connessioni che già mRemoteNG ha.

Se non hai installato WinSCP, vai avanti e fallo ora.

Per aggiungere uno "strumento esterno", vai al menu "Strumenti" e seleziona "Strumenti esterni".

La scheda "Strumenti esterni" si aprirà.
La scheda "Strumenti esterni" si aprirà.

Fai clic con il tasto destro del mouse nella parte superiore della scheda e ti verrà presentato un menu per creare un "Nuovo strumento esterno".

Nella parte inferiore dello schermo, cambia il nome dello strumento che stai aggiungendo sotto la riga "Nome visualizzato" per essere "WinSCP".
Nella parte inferiore dello schermo, cambia il nome dello strumento che stai aggiungendo sotto la riga "Nome visualizzato" per essere "WinSCP".
Nel campo "Nome file", scrivi quanto segue:
Nel campo "Nome file", scrivi quanto segue:

sftp://%Username%:%Password%@%Hostname%

Quindi sembra:

In sostanza sei fatto:)
In sostanza sei fatto:)

Per utilizzare la tua nuova abilità, fai clic con il pulsante destro del mouse su una scheda SSH delle connessioni, trova la voce "Strumenti esterni" e fai clic sull'opzione "WinSCP" appena creata.

Image
Image

Password Revealer

A causa del fatto che mRemoteNG contiene tutte le password in una crittografia reversibile (in modo che possa usarlo), è possibile estrarle per ogni connessione. Per raggiungere questo obiettivo, avremo mRemoteNG passare il parametro "password" per essere "echo" in un normale prompt dei comandi.

Aggiungi un altro "strumento esterno" come mostrato sopra, solo che questa volta avresti il nome dello strumento "Password Revealer" e il campo "nomefile" manterrà solo la direttiva "cmd". Tuttavia, a differenza dell'esempio precedente, riempiresti la riga "Argomenti" con quanto segue:

/k echo '%password%'

Il lavoro finito, sarebbe simile a:

Per utilizzare la tua nuova abilità, fai clic destro su un tipo SSH della scheda di una connessione, trova la voce "Strumenti esterni" e fai clic sull'opzione "Password Revealer" appena creata.
Per utilizzare la tua nuova abilità, fai clic destro su un tipo SSH della scheda di una connessione, trova la voce "Strumenti esterni" e fai clic sull'opzione "Password Revealer" appena creata.
Image
Image

Sanitizzazione del file di connessione

Hai ottenuto decine o addirittura centinaia di profili di connessione nella tua installazione mRemoteNG e poi ottieni un nuovo membro del team. Vuoi dare il tuo file di connessione a loro, ma se lo fai, darai loro le tue credenziali … Non temere, perché HTG ti ha coperto.

Mostreremo come cancellare globalmente le password dal file di connessione di mRemoteNG.

Nota: questo ti richiederà di sbarazzarti del tuo super geek, ma non è una procedura molto difficile.

Prima di tutto, avrai bisogno di un editor di testo che sia in grado di fare "espressioni regolari", come Notepad ++ o Sublime (useremo Notepad ++ per questo esempio). Quindi, chiudere mRemoteNG e in uno di questi editor aprire il relativo file di connessione (che per impostazione predefinita è in "C: Users \% nomeutente% AppData Roaming mRemoteNG").

Eseguire un "Sostituisci" (usando Ctrl + H) e cambiare la "Modalità di ricerca" in "Espressione regolare". Quindi sostituire:

Password='.+?' H

Con

Password='' H

Quale sarebbe:

Fare clic su "Sostituisci tutto" e fare un "Salva con nome" per creare il file sterilizzato.
Fare clic su "Sostituisci tutto" e fare un "Salva con nome" per creare il file sterilizzato.

Il mondo è un laboratorio più grande

Hai un trucco mRemoteNG che vorresti condividere? Mandatelo nel forum di discussione.

Lascia che ti mostri il vero potere di Tessaiga

Consigliato: